Output 89bac57e55236d5df6de4e5542bbbf718909a5ad464c67a225062e71d560709c:1

value
1990559
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24349a1dd703facd527d062097d80849256c75d5 OP_EQUAL
address
34zTGJTv4YkAbXruDr2HZoiWf7ryhssGxH
transaction
89bac57e55236d5df6de4e5542bbbf718909a5ad464c67a225062e71d560709c
spent
true